Title: Anglo American Naval Relations 1919 to 1939

Summary: From the end of World War I to the outbreak of World War II, Anglo-American naval relations evolved from cautious rivalry to close strategic cooperation, shaped largely by arms-limitation agreements and growing common security concerns.

After 1919, both Britain and the United States emerged as the world’s leading naval powers. Britain sought to preserve its traditional naval supremacy to protect its global empire, while the United States aimed for parity rather than dominance. Despite these potentially conflicting goals, both countries shared an interest in avoiding another costly naval arms race.

Grading explained

As New: Same condition as a new, unread book. In perfect condition

Fine: Book or dust jacket that is not quite a crisp as a as new book

Very good: A read book. Minimal wear to book / dust jacket. No tears on either binding or paper. No marks or highlighting of text, may have identifying marks on inside cover.

Good: Describes the average used book that has all its pages or leaves. Light foxing or age toning may be present. Dust jacket may be missing, cover and binding may have wear. Majority of pages are undamaged. May have creasing or tearing and pencil underlining of text. No permanent highlighting to text or writing in margins.

Fair: Describes a worn book that has complete text pages (including those with maps or plates), May lack end papers, half title page, etc. Binding and jacket may also be worn

Poor: Book shows considerable wear, only merit is as a reading copy. Book or dust jacket listed as poor may be soiled; scuffed, stained, book may have loose joints, hinges, pages etc.  

Ex-Library: Former library copy. May have marks and stamps.
